4K Clarity Through Tailor-Made Lens
Utilizing a lens system featuring 14-element including aspheric lens coated with low dispersion materials to improve clarity and uniformity, fully displaying 4K image clarity.

HDR Tone Mapping
BenQ exclusive HDR-PRO technology heightens the 4K HDR viewing experience with enhanced tone mapping, reproducing more balance between details in bright and dark scenes.

Enhanced Shadows and Highlights
Applying the industry-leading Local Contrast Enhancer (LCE) algorithm to divide images into 1,000+ zones, analyzing each segment’s brightness and adjusting gamma independently for greater dark and bright detail definition and enriched image depth.

Comprehensive Image Optimization
BenQ Dynamic Black technology dynamically adjusts the projection light output by detecting imagery, ensuring optimal contrast and life-like images. Laser projectors, equipped with fast dimming, promptly respond to brightness changes, delivering 20% higher contrast than other SSI models.

HDR Video Optimization Frame by Frame
New HDR10+ technology adds dynamic metadata to HDR10 source files, which is used to optimize each frame of the HDR video to enhance details in both bright and dark areas of HDR10+ content.

Lossless Images Fit for Any Large Spaces
The 1.6x optical motorized zoom enables effortless adjustment of the projector’s throw ratio for flexible screen placement. Unlike digital zoom, the optical zoom preserves image quality without pixel decay and latency.

2D Lens Shift
W5800 employs 2D lens shift (±50% vertical and ±21% horizontal) to provide perfectly straight-edged images without loss of resolution, allowing more flexible installation and placement options.

Projection Distance
1.6x zoom maximizes available space with a range of throw distances for big-screen entertainment without the hassle of complicated installation.

Immersive Silence
The W5800 is equipped with a low-noise multi-channel cooling system, that effectively reduces environmental noise to a quiet range of 27dB to 30dB.

FAQs

Does the projector support Bluetooth or Wi-Fi speakers?
No, the projector does not have the capability to transmit audio via Bluetooth or Wi-Fi. We recommend connecting your speaker directly to your playback device or connecting the projector to an audio system via ARC/eARC for improved audio quality and to avoid latency issues associated with wireless transmission.

Does the projector support full 3D formats?
Yes, the projector supports full 3D formats including Frame Sequential (PC), Frame Packing (Blu-ray), Side by side and Top & Bottom (streaming) 3D formats.

Can I turn on the Local Contrast Enhancer or MEMC while watching HDR10+ content?
When watching HDR10+ content, you cannot enable Local Contrast Enhancer (LCE) at the same time. This is because HDR10+ does not allow additional contrast enhancement functions to be enabled, as they may conflict with other contrast-enhancing algorithms. However, it is okay to enable Motion Estimation and Motion.

How to watch HDR10+ content?
If your player and video both support HDR10+, your projector will automatically activate when it receives an HDR10+ format through HDMI. However, if one of the player, video, or projector does not support HDR10+ format, the content will only be played in the standard HDR10 format.

Why does the 4K DLP Technology produce a slight high frequency noise?
In order to create smooth 4K resolution images, True 4K DLP Technology utilizes high speed pixel displacement and the superimposition of pixels to produce the 8.3 million pixels seen by the viewer. An end result of this process is a degree of vibration that may results in a slight or unnoticeable high-frequency noise.
